Crystallization Conditions
crystal IDmethodpHtemperaturedetails
16.1280THE PROTEIN SOLUTIONS CONTAINED 0.5MM NAD+, 1.0MM EDTA, 1.6M AMMONIUM SULPHATE IN 0.1M PHOSPHATE BUFFER (PH 6.1) AND AN ENZYME CONCENTRATION OF 8MG/ML; THE SOLUTION IN RESERVOIR CONTAINED 2.7M AMMONIUM SULPHATE IN SAME BUFFER. THE CRYSTALLIZATION WAS CARRIED OUT AT 280K.
